Presidential polls: Two more file nominations

Published - June 17, 2017 11:39 pm IST - New Delhi

Two more persons — Ajay Kathuria from Dehradun and Sushil Kumar Agarwal from New Delhi — filed their nominations for the presidential poll on Saturday, even as political parties are yet to finalise their candidates.

Mr. Kathuria’s nomination was rejected as he did not attach a copy of his electoral roll.

In the last three days, 13 persons have filed their nominations, of which six were rejected on the spot. These include a couple from Mumbai — Saira Bano Mohammed Patel and her husband Mohammed Patel Abdul Hamid. The Patels told the returning officer that it would be “good” if one of them became the president, and the other, the vice president.
